Entradas

Mostrando entradas de mayo, 2020

INTRODUCCIÓN A LA PROGRAMACIÓN ORIENTADA EN OBJETOS

Imagen
HISTORIA   ¿Cómo surge la POO? Este surge a partir de le hecho de que no se podía adaptar el Software a nuevos requisitos y que por supuesto no estaban previstos. Lo que permite la orientación de objetos es poder intentar o probar hacer un proyecto sin la necesidad de tener que escribirlo o hacerlo completamente de una vez.  La solución que idearon unos desarrolladores Noruegos fue diseñar el programa paralelamente al objeto físico. Es decir, si el objeto físico tenía un número x de componentes, el programa también tendría x módulos, uno por cada pieza.  Esto resolvió los dos problemas planteados. Primero, ofrecía una forma natural de dividir un programa muy complejo y, en segundo lugar, el mantenimiento pasaba a ser controlable.   De la misma manera que los sistemas físicos se comunican enviándose señales, los módulos informáticos se comunicarían enviándose mensajes. Para llevar a la práctica estas ideas, crearon un lenguaje llamado Simula 67.  ...